Edition Notes
Plate from George Henry Millar, New And Universal System Of Geography Being A Complete History And Description Of The Whole World... (London: Alexander Hogg). First edition published in 1782 with subsequent editions in 1783 and 1785. Not known from which edition this plate comes.
